I have an affinity for finding the road or trail less traveled. I love to test the limits of what I am capable of on the bike while marveling at some of the incredible places two wheels can take me. Last season, I returned to adventure racing after several years away from the sport — highlights included Representing Team USA at the UCI XCM Marathon World Championships, Setting the FKT on the Rockstar 250 Gravel route, Winning the Transylvania Epic MTB Stage Race, and Winning the women’s title at the USARA Adventure Racing National Championship with my team (4th overall). This year, I plan to mix in adventure racing with my traditional program of endurance MTB, stage racing, and gravel. When not racing, I enjoy spending time in nature with my partner, Jen, and pup, Ari, leading WTFNB rides with my team, Knobby by Nature, reading before sunrise, and drinking unnecessary amounts of coffee.
